About this role
- Checking tax-free forms for completeness in accordance with tax law and Global Blue guidelines. - Refunding the payment amount in accordance with Global Blue guidelines, including checking travellers' eligibility for tax refunds. - Using necessary internal user software for communication and refunding the payment amount, such as Refund Manual, Refund Software REX, Security Manual, Instruction Manual (technical user manual REX) and MS Office. - Processing of cash and cashless transactions for customers in accordance with Global Blue guidelines - Fraud prevention and security measures in cooperation with the responsible Refund Manager / Airport Manager.
